Road-use and emissions notice. BSG Automotive does not supply, install or enable an emissions-system delete, bypass or defeat for a vehicle used on a road or in a public place. This includes removal, disabling or reduced effectiveness of a DPF, GPF, catalytic converter, EGR, SCR/AdBlue system, NOx sensor or related emissions-control software. A customer declaration does not make unlawful work lawful.

6. Emissions, road use and off-road applications

BSG does not introduce customers to a tuner for work intended to remove, bypass, defeat or reduce the effectiveness of manufacturer-fitted emissions-control equipment on a road-going vehicle. This includes DPF or GPF deletion, de-catting, EGR deletion, SCR/AdBlue deletion, emissions-sensor defeat, or software intended to conceal or defeat emissions controls for road or public-place use.

BSG may consider an introduction for a specialist request solely for a genuine non-road vehicle or a closed-course competition vehicle only where it is assessed and approved by us in writing before any work begins. The vehicle must be used exclusively away from roads and public places, and the work must be lawful in the relevant jurisdiction. We may require evidence of its non-road status and may decline the request. No customer statement, SORN status, MOT status or label by itself changes the law or creates an obligation for BSG to provide the work.

You remain responsible for the vehicle's lawful use, registration, insurance, testing and operation. For authoritative guidance, see the DVSA MOT inspection manual and GOV.UK guidance on catalytic converters and DPFs.
